Carefully Selected Willow for Quality and Consistency


The core of a cricket bat is its willow. GTN Next selects high-quality willow blocks—English willow known for its grain and balance, and Kashmir willow appreciated for its durability in practice games and street matches. Each bat is seasoned and processed for strength and consistent performance.
